BAGUIO CITY — The New People’s Army (NPA) West Central Luzon command said the supposed gun battle between them and government forces in Mangatarem, Pangasinan on November 24 was “fake”.
In their November 26 statement, the communist guerillas said the Armed Forces of the Philippines (AFP) made up an encounter to cover up their indiscriminate bombing and firing in the area.
“The truth is, there was no NPA unit in the area that day,” the NPA statement said in Filipino
According to the NPA, there is an ongoing AFP joint exercise involving the Philippine Navy, Philippine Air Force, Philippine Army and Special Operations Forces from November 23 to December 4.
The NPA accused the military of causing fear among the residents. They added that the operations barred residents from working their land and going to their sources of livelihood.
The 7th Infantry Division of the Philippine Army claimed they overrun an NPA camp in the mountainous area in Barangay Lawak Langka after engaging rebels in a gunfight.
According to the 702nd Infantry Brigade Commander BGen. Audrey Pasia, government troops they fought against some 40 heavily armed rebels. The official said their soldiers asked for reinforcement after realizing the rebels outnumbered them.
“Additional forces were flown in by helicopters to provide close air support and reinforce the engaged troops,” he said.
The site of the clash is along the provincial tri-boundary of Pangasinan, Tarlac, and Zambales. There were no reported casualties on both sides.
The 702nd command has terminated its combat operations in the area on November 27. They are now enhancing their intelligence security operations to locate the rebels. According to their latest report, the NPA divided its fighters into small teams as they retreated to Tarlac and Zambales. # nordis.net
